Add the risk-free asset

Now add a stated risk-free return of 4%. Combining that asset with any risky portfolio creates a straight risk-return line.

rf=4%r_f=4\%

Capital market line

The capital market line starts at the risk-free return and passes through the tangency portfolio. Its rounded slope is 1803/5000.

r=rf+slopeσ,slope1803/5000r=r_f+\text{slope}\cdot\sigma,\quad \text{slope}\approx 1803/5000

Risk-free assumption

The risk-free asset and the capital market line are model assumptions. Real borrowing and lending rates can differ, and inputs are estimated with uncertainty. This is descriptive, not investment advice.
